Commodity Traders

Genco Shipping relies heavily on strong relationships with commodity traders such as Glencore and Trafigura. These partnerships are vital for securing steady cargo contracts, which is crucial for financial stability. For example, in 2024, Glencore and Trafigura accounted for a significant portion of Genco's charter revenues. These deals ensure that Genco's vessels are consistently utilized, maximizing operational efficiency and profitability.

Shipyards and Maintenance Providers

Genco Shipping's success hinges on strong relationships with shipyards and maintenance providers. These partnerships are critical for ensuring their fleet remains operational and compliant with international maritime regulations. Timely maintenance and repairs, facilitated by these partners, directly impact the company's profitability by minimizing downtime. In 2024, the average cost for dry-docking a Capesize vessel, a key part of Genco's fleet, ranged from $1.5 to $2.5 million.

Chartering

Chartering is key for Genco Shipping, focusing on profitable agreements. They use time charters and spot market voyages to boost revenue. Effective strategies ensure vessels are utilized well, reacting to market changes. In Q3 2024, Genco reported an average TCE rate of $22,595 per day, showing chartering success.

Financial Strength

Genco Shipping's financial strength is a cornerstone of its business model, providing a solid foundation for strategic initiatives. The company's balance sheet is marked by a low net loan-to-value ratio, reflecting prudent financial management. Genco's substantial undrawn revolver availability offers significant financial flexibility. This stability is critical for supporting growth and delivering shareholder returns.

  • Net Debt to Capitalization ratio of 28% as of September 30, 2024.
  • Available liquidity of $328.0 million as of September 30, 2024.
  • Undrawn revolver availability of $229.9 million as of September 30, 2024.

Broker Networks

Genco Shipping & Trading Limited utilizes broker networks to broaden its customer base and secure charter agreements. These networks are crucial for expanding market reach and improving deal-making efficiency. Brokers act as intermediaries, connecting Genco with a diverse range of charterers globally. This approach helps in optimizing vessel utilization and enhancing revenue generation.

  • Brokers facilitate approximately 70% of all chartering deals in the shipping industry.
  • Genco's reliance on brokers allows it to tap into a global network of potential clients, increasing its market presence.
  • Brokerage fees typically range from 1.25% to 2.5% of the charter hire, which represents a cost-effective way to secure charters.
  • In 2024, the spot market rates for dry bulk carriers, often influenced by broker-negotiated deals, saw fluctuations depending on vessel size and routes.

Time Charter Agreements

Genco Shipping & Trading generates revenue through time charter agreements. These long-term contracts charter vessels at fixed rates. Time charters ensure predictable revenue streams. In Q3 2024, Genco reported an average TCE rate of $24,308 per day. This strategy offers stability in volatile markets.
